Product Overview
The AD828ARZ-REEL is a high-performance, dual video operational amplifier from Analog Devices Inc., designed to deliver exceptional video quality with low power consumption. This amplifier is part of Analog Devices' extensive range of amplifiers and comparators, known for their reliability and precision.
Key Features
- Low Power Consumption: The AD828ARZ-REEL is engineered to operate with minimal power requirements, making it ideal for battery-operated and portable applications where power efficiency is crucial.
- High-Speed Performance: With a bandwidth of 50 MHz (G = +2), this amplifier is capable of handling high-speed signals, ensuring that it can support a wide range of video and high-frequency applications.
- Settling Time: It offers a fast settling time, which is essential for applications requiring quick response times and high throughput.
- Differential Gain and Phase Errors: The AD828ARZ-REEL boasts low differential gain and phase errors, contributing to a clear and stable video output without distortion.
- Supply Voltage Range: This operational amplifier operates over a wide supply voltage range, accommodating various system design requirements.
- Output Drive Capability: It is capable of driving capacitive loads, which is beneficial for direct-coupled video lines or other high-capacitance signal paths.
Applications
The AD828ARZ-REEL is versatile and can be used in a variety of applications, including:
- Professional video electronics
- Cable drivers
- Video switchers
- Test equipment
- RGB preamps
- Broadcast equipment
